Fresh Location Protein Snacks Recalled for Possible Listeria Contamination

Agency Publication Date: February 4, 2020
Share:
Sign in to monitor this recall

Summary

The H.T. Hackney Co. LLC has recalled 1,039 units of Fresh Location Protein Snack Trays and Protein Trail Mixes because they may be contaminated with Listeria monocytogenes. These snack products were distributed across eight states and involve two specific product varieties with various 'Best By' dates. Consumers should not eat these products as the firm has initiated this voluntary recall to prevent potential illness.

Risk

The products may be contaminated with Listeria monocytogenes, an organism which can cause serious and sometimes fatal infections in young children, frail or elderly people, and others with weakened immune systems. Healthy individuals may suffer only short-term symptoms such as high fever, severe headache, stiffness, nausea, abdominal pain, and diarrhea.

What You Should Do

  1. Identify if you have the affected products by checking for Fresh Location Protein Snack Tray (6.44oz) with UPC 8-5511000804-6 or Fresh Location Protein Trail Mix (3.52oz) with UPC 8-5511000813-8.
  2. Check the 'Best By' dates on the packaging. Affected Snack Trays have dates ranging from 12/21/19 to 01/04/20, and Trail Mixes have dates ranging from 12/23/19 to 01/06/20. See the Affected Products section below for the full list of affected codes.
  3. Return the product to the place of purchase for a full refund, throw it away, or contact the manufacturer for further instructions.
  4. Call the FDA Consumer Complaint hotline at 1-888-723-3332 (1-888-SAFEFDA) for additional questions.
